Electrode and biosignal measuring device

    Inventor: Wataru Yamada

    Abstract: An electrode includes a living body contact portion that is to be in contact with a living body and that contains a rubber material and at least one carbon material selected from carbon nanotubes and graphene. The ratio of the volume resistivity of the living body contact portion to the surface resistivity of the living body contact portion is 1.2 or more. The amount of the carbon material in the living body contact portion is 3 parts by mass or more and 20 parts by mass or less relative to 100 parts by mass of the rubber material, or the living body contact portion has a 25% compression hardness of 20 kPa or more and 110 kPa or less.

    IMAGE FORMING APPARATUS AND PROCESS CARTRIDGE

    Abstract: An image forming apparatus includes an electrophotographic photoreceptor that includes a conductive substrate and a photosensitive layer disposed on the conductive substrate, the electrophotographic photoreceptor having an outermost surface layer that contains a binder resin, a charge-transporting material, and a fluorine-containing resin particle, the fluorine-containing resin particle containing 0 or more and 30 or less carboxy groups per 106 carbon atoms, a charging device that charges the electrophotographic photoreceptor, an electrostatic latent image forming device that forms an electrostatic latent image on the electrophotographic photoreceptor that is charged, a developing device that houses a developer containing a toner and that develops, with the developer, the electrostatic latent image formed on the electrophotographic photoreceptor into a toner image, a transfer device that transfers the toner image onto a transfer-receiving medium, and an optical discharging device that, after the toner image is transferred onto the transfer-receiving medium and before the electrophotographic photoreceptor is charged, irradiates the electrophotographic photoreceptor with discharging light with a light quantity of 1.0 μW or more and 50.0 μW or less to perform discharging.
